VENTURA Aviation Nickel Cadmium Battery - Electrolyte Preparation Operation Method

  VENTURA Aviation Nickel Cadmium Battery - Electrolyte Preparation Operation Method

  1、 Add approximately 580g~600g of solid potassium hydroxide (GB/T2306-1997 chemical purity) to 1L of purified or distilled water (meeting medical standards) to prepare an electrolyte with a density of 1.30g/cm ³ ± 0.01g/cm ³.

  2、 After the electrolyte cools to room temperature, check the density value with a densitometer. If it is qualified, let it stand for more than 24 hours and use the clear electrolyte from the upper layer.

  III

  (1) The prepared electrolyte should be stored in a sealed container to avoid inhaling carbon dioxide from the air.

  (2) If the electrolyte appears cloudy, blackened, or discolored, it cannot be used.

  (3) The prepared electrolyte has a shelf life of 7 days.

  (4) The storage period of purified water or distilled water for preparing electrolyte is 7 days.

  (5) The container for preparing electrolyte should be enamel or stainless steel vessel.

  4、 If the electrolyte density is lower than 1.29g/cm ³, add a small amount of potassium hydroxide to adjust the density to 1.30g/cm ³ ± 0.001g/cm ³. If the density is greater than 1.31g/cm ³, add purified water or distilled water and adjust it to the range of 1.30g/cm ³ ± 0.001g/cm ³.

  5、 After adjusting the electrolyte density with potassium hydroxide, purified water, or distilled water, it is necessary to stir evenly and lower the electrolyte temperature to room temperature before testing the electrolyte density.
